CAD Programming / Purchasing Coordinator Job Summary We are seeking a detail-oriented CAD Programming / Purchasing Coordinator to join our custom closet manufacturing team. This role is responsible for generating accurate cut lists, verifying CNC machining instructions, ordering required materials, and supporting smooth operations between design, production, and installation teams. Precision, CAD expertise, and clear communication are essential in this role. Key Responsibilities - Ensure all job files are cut-listed accurately to minimize rework and installation delays - Verify machining instructions from KCD, Plan-it, or other CAD software for error-free execution - Order materials and special orders in a timely manner to align with production schedules - Collaborate with Designers to resolve any unclear or problematic design elements - Maintain up-to-date records and follow-up actions in Salesforce and related systems - Flag any missing designs or paperwork and communicate with the appropriate supervisors - Ensure every job packet contains all necessary parts, clearly labeled with client information - Review design plans for accuracy and flag exceptions that may affect production or install - Update and maintain CAD part libraries and machining instructions in coordination with other departments - Assist in computer system maintenance, backups, and file management - Cross-train in basic factory operations and maintain a clean, organized work area - Act as a liaison between purchasing, production, installation, and sales to ensure all instructions are accurate and clearly communicated - Participate in team meetings with the sales staff to discuss feedback and identify design improvements Qualifications - High school diploma or equivalent required - Reliable transportation - Proficiency with CAD software (e.g., KCD, Plan-it), spreadsheets, and digital systems - Strong math skills including fractions and decimals - Ability to accurately read and use a tape measure - Previous experience in CAD, drafting, or a design-related role strongly preferred Job Benefits - Health Insurance - Paid Time Off - Industry-leading training and advancement opportunities - Year-round full-time employment (no layoffs in company history) Why Join Closet Factory?
